My M100 came with a missing driver's side seatbelt. I sourced a seatbelt in the UK that arrived today. Unfortunately, the seatbelt won't unroll. It seems rolled all the way up and stuck. It looks in great condition, but I can't get it to unroll. Any ideas? Thanks in advance.

I know this is kinda obvious, and I apologize but....

If it is not in the position as if it were affixed to the car then it won't work. Make sure the orientation is as final position and the without any undue pressure it should slowly pull out!
